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91773911 8317 76893927586
84995 739
84995 739
821 63163356473 96077 6255
All about undefined
Interested in learning more?
84995 739
821 63163356473 96077 6255
See more
71767677190 51652465684 6596544
07728 56237468 7380 73919335376
See more
85930910632 57 621
11942 819869 150
See more